Why does following Jesus sometimes feel harder than falling back into old habits? Why do we keep struggling with the same sins, patterns, and failures? If you've ever wondered whether you're simply bad at being a Christian, this message is for you.

In this episode of The Dirt Path Sermon Podcast, Pastor Jason Barnett opens 1 John 3:4-10 and explores the difference between sin management and spiritual transformation. Jesus did not come merely to forgive sinners and leave them where they are. He came to destroy the works of the devil and reclaim what sin has damaged.

Together we'll discover:

  • Why living for Jesus can feel difficult in a broken world
  • What John means when he says, "sin is rebellion"
  • How spiritual habits shape the direction of our lives
  • Why Christianity is about family resemblance, not behavior modification
  • How Jesus is still taking ground from the enemy today
  • Why you are not doomed to run on the same hamster wheel of sin and dysfunction forever

Whether you're a new believer, a mature Christian, or someone who feels stuck and discouraged, this message offers hope. The same Jesus who saved you is still at work in you.

Jesus is still taking ground from the enemy, and He can take ground in your life too.
